Osho on Why do we choose our families in this life?

Why do we choose our families in this life?

You do not choose your family; your unawareness and karma guide you into the womb that fits your past. Only through conscious love and awareness can you prepare to die in such a way that you reclaim the power to choose.

— Osho
According to Osho, we do not choose our families; unconscious death propels us robotlike into a womb that matches our unawareness and karmic deserving—'what fits you' receives you. Only a buddha, dying consciously, can choose. Your past life pushes you into a certain family. Cultivating awareness—especially through conscious love—prepares you to die consciously and thus to choose.

You didn’t pick your family; your unconscious state pulled you to parents like you, and by becoming aware now you can gain choice in the future.
